Reinsurance With Other Companies. Existing reinsurance with other insurance companies on the policies specified in Schedule A shall be retained by the Company, except as agreed upon in writing by Reinsurer and Company. Any amounts paid to other reinsurance companies shall be fully reimbursed by the Reinsurer. Any amounts received by the Company from other insurance companies will be paid to the Reinsurer.
